Analyzing Your Facility's Requirements

Just how do you determine what medical devices your center truly requires? Begin by reviewing the solutions you provide. Identify which procedures require details devices. Speak with your staff; they have important insights on day-to-day procedures and tools performance. Collect information on individual volume and kinds of instances handled to understand patterns and demand. Next, examine the problem of your existing equipment. Exist regular malfunctions or outdated technology? It's important to balance quality with requirement, so focus on items that enhance patient treatment and safety. Produce a want list based upon these examinations and categorize products by necessity. Do not forget to consider area and workflow; devices ought to fit effortlessly into your center's design. Lastly, stay notified regarding advancements in medical innovation that might profit your practice. By completely reviewing your center's requirements, you'll ensure you purchase the right tools to support both team and people efficiently.


Recognizing Budget Constraints



While reviewing your center's needs for clinical devices, it's important to understand your budget plan constraints. Begin by determining your general spending plan for clinical devices.


Following, discover possible funding sources. Look right into grants, finances, or partnerships that could provide support. Do not neglect to consist of a backup fund for unforeseen expenses; this helps stay clear of monetary strain in the future.




When you've developed a budget plan and identified financing resources, you'll require to balance high quality and cost. Quality devices can result in much better outcomes, however you need to guarantee it fits within your economic limits. By acknowledging your budget restraints early, you'll make enlightened options that straighten with your center's goals and improve patient care without endangering monetary security.

Devices Certification Needs



Understanding tools certification needs is crucial for guaranteeing conformity with laws and standards in the medical field. You require to verify that all clinical devices fulfills the needed requirements established by relevant governing bodies, such as the FDA or ISO. These certifications assure that the tools is safe, effective, and reliable for client treatment.


Prior to buying, examine if the devices has the appropriate qualifications and assess any type of called for documentation. Regular audits and examinations are necessary, so maintain updated with any kind of changes in regulations. In addition, take into consideration devices upkeep and calibration certifications to guarantee continuous compliance. By prioritizing these needs, you'll secure your facility and give the best take care of your individuals.


Reviewing Vendor Reputation and Support



As you browse the facility landscape of clinical devices procurement, assessing vendor online reputation and assistance is vital. Beginning by investigating possible vendors online. Search for customer testimonials, testimonials, and scores that highlight their reliability and solution high quality. Involving with peer networks can additionally supply useful insights right into vendors you could consider.


Next, assess the vendor's background in the industry. An enduring existence usually indicates stability and reliability. Do not wait to request references from other healthcare centers that have actually collaborated with them.


Assistance is equally vital. Ask about the vendor's after-sales solution, service warranty plans, and schedule of technological help. A responsive support team can make a substantial distinction when you're dealing with tools problems.


Finally, confirm that the supplier is open to recurring interaction. A good partnership goes beyond the sale, offering you with a reputable source for future demands.
